We observe experimentally higher-order solitons in waveguide arrays with
defocusing saturable nonlinearity. Such solitons can comprise several in-phase
bright spots and are stable above a critical power threshold. We elucidate the
impact of the nonlinearity saturation on the domains of existence and stability
